Roth expands North American sales team

Written on: August 5, 2026 by ICM

Roth North America announced three leadership promotions and the addition of three Regional Sales Managers as the company continues to strengthen its North American sales organization to support continued growth and customer service.

Justin Spaulding has been promoted to VP of Sales–East, and Matt Gibbs has been promoted to VP of Sales–West. Spaulding joined Roth as a Regional Sales Manager in July 2017, while Gibbs joined the company in April 2018. Since then, both have played key roles in strengthening customer relationships, expanding Roth’s presence, and driving sales growth across their respective territories.

In their new leadership roles, Spaulding and Gibbs will help guide Roth’s continued growth throughout North America by strengthening communication across sales teams, supporting strategic initiatives, and expanding the company’s product portfolio. Both will continue serving the customers and territories they have supported over the years.

Roth has also announced the promotion of David Hull to the newly created position of National Sales Manager, Lubricant Division. Hull has been with Roth for more than 22 years, serving in a variety of sales roles and playing an instrumental role in the growth of the company’s lubrication systems business. In his new position, he will lead strategic initiatives focused on expanding Roth’s presence in the lubrication market, strengthening customer relationships, and driving continued growth throughout North America.

To further support its expanding customer base, Roth has also welcomed three new Regional Sales Managers to its sales organization. Aaron Schields will serve customers throughout New Mexico, Colorado, Utah, Arizona, Wyoming, Southern Nevada and Western Kansas; Jonathan Mathias will oversee North Carolina, South Carolina, Georgia, Alabama and Florida; and Jaremy Day will be responsible for Montana, Idaho, Washington, Oregon, California and Northern Nevada.
